As Syracuse and Princeton met on Saturday, the slow start to the season had to continue for one of college lacrosse's powerhouses. After the Orange beat the Tigers, 10-8, at Class of 1952 Stadium in front of a crowd 6,148, it was Syracuse that broke out of its season-opening funk and Princeton that continued to toil in its sluggish campaign.
